Her son Gabriele Defilippi was convicted of the crime and she was acquitted. The Supreme Court confirmed the appeal sentence
CASTELLAMONTE. The sentence of Caterina Abbattista for complicity in fraud against Gloria Rosboch, the teacher from Castellamonte found lifeless in a landfill in the countryside near her home in February 2016, has become definitive.
The Supreme Court rejected the appeal thus confirming the sentence pronounced by the Court of Appeal of Turin in 2020. According to the reconstruction of the accusation, the teacher was the victim of a scam for 187 thousand euros by one of his former students, Gabriele Defilippi , son of Abbattista (nurse at the Ivrea hospital). Then, according to the investigators, Rosboch was killed.
The Abbattista was recognized as a stranger to the crime – for which her son was convicted – but, according to the Turin judges, she had a role in the fraud affair.
